227 Lago Trace Dr, Huffman, TX 77336-4686

POSSIBLE RESIDENT(S):
NEARBY ADDRESSES IN 77336:
27201 Caperidge Dr, Huffman, TX 77336
25102 Loggins Ln, Huffman, TX 77336
24907 Fm 2100 Rd, Huffman, TX 77336
25639 Beaver Run Dr, Huffman, TX 77336
24202 Foxwood Ln, Huffman, TX 77336